Zhejiang province started distributing special commemorative medallions in celebration of the 70th anniversary of the founding of the People's Republic of China to those who have made outstanding contributions to the development of the province on Sept 4. More than 23,000 people in Zhejiang will be granted the medallion.

The medallions were jointly issued by the Central Committee of the Communist Party of China, the State Council and the Central Military Commission.

They were designed to honor veterans who participated in the Chinese revolution before the founding of the People's Republic of China, Chinese citizens who have been awarded national awards after the founding of the People's Republic of China, military personnel (including ex-servicemen) who have been awarded a first-class merit after the founding of the People's Republic of China for their bravery in war, and those from abroad who made remarkable contributions to the founding of the People's Republic of China.

The Zhejiang government began setting up a work force early this year to formulate a distribution plan and calculate the number of recipients. 

The recipients come from all walks of life – some are teachers, while others are sanitation workers, scientists, engineers and policemen.

The medallions are made of gilded copper and feature five stars which represent the nation. The number 70 marks the 70th anniversary of the founding of the People's Republic of China.
